Laser Cut Metals . Metal laser cutting machines have become easier to use, safer, more flexible, and more affordable, but how do you find the best laser cutter for your shop? Laser cutting sheet metal is a subtractive manufacturing process used to precisely cut and shape sophisticated metal parts. They deliver clean, precise cuts in materials that other cutters may not be able to make a dent in. Laser flame cutting combines laser technology with a gas jet (typically oxygen) to cut through thicker materials such as metals. This innovative technique allows manufacturers to employ various types of metals, including aluminum, brass, and laser cutting steel, for the creation of complex patterns and designs. The most common application is using a laser to cut metal like steel and brass.
